Home to School Driver
Hendon Preparatory School
Pay: GBP15-GBP16 per hour
Hours: 6:30-9:00am & 3:30-6:00pm, Monday-Friday
Contract: Term Time Only
Start Date: September 2026
UK Based Applications Only
Hendon Preparatory School is seeking a reliable and professional Home to School Driver to support our daily pupil transport service.
The successful candidate will be responsible for safely transporting pupils to and from school during term time, ensuring a punctual, friendly, and high quality service while adhering to all legal, safety, and school requirements.
Key Responsibilities include:
Driving school buses for home to school journeys Ensuring pupil safety and wellbeing at all times Completing daily vehicle checks, timesheets, and transport paperwork Following agreed routes, schedules, and school policies Reporting any vehicle defects, safety concerns, or incidents promptly Acting as a positive and courteous ambassador for the school The Successful Candidate Will:
Be aged 21 or over with a full UK driving licence (held for at least 2 years) Hold a valid Driver CPC and digital tachograph card Be reliable, punctual, and professional Communicate well with pupils, parents, and staff Be flexible and able to work split shifts Experience transporting children or driving passenger carrying vehicles is desirable but not essential.
Hendon Preparatory School is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children and young people. All appointments are subject to enhanced DBS and social media checks.
